Students need to read their AR books daily.  They are required to accrue 20 points each nine week grading period, and the grade goes on the tests/composition side of the average.  We checked out the first AR book Thursday, August 9.  Students need to have a minimum of 5 AR points by Tuesday, September 11, which is the halfway point of the first nine week period.  On the average, a student needs to take an AR test about every 2 weeks.  If a student is reading a long book, I will discuss this midpoint requirement with that individual student.

Friday, April 15, is the day we will have our fourth annual 8th grade scavenger hunt.  This event is held in conjunction with the novel Treasure Island.  The event begins at 8:00 a.m. and runs through second period.  Students will be placed on teams and given a sheet of 30+ clues that encompass the entire school.

SO-I need moms or dads to help with this event.  Parents help supervise the event and bring chips and drinks for the "party" that we have in Willett Hall at the conclusion of the scavenger hunt.  I order cakes for the event.
